Creative Support is seeking a caring, dynamic and highly motivated individual to support the management of one of our care home provisions, Willowtree House, based in Wellingborough, Northamptonshire. The service is registered with the Care Quality Commission and provides accommodation and 24 hour personal care and support to six individuals who have additional needs relating to mental health, physical disability, autism, challenging behaviour and/or sensory impairment.

You will work alongside the Registered Manager and Team Leader leading a highly committed team and contributing to the further development of our provision. The successful candidate will perform a key role in the day to day running of the service, lead by example, and provide excellent support to people with learning disabilities and additional complex needs.

You must be a confident and accountable practitioner with the ability to put quality standards into practice. You will need to demonstrate relevant experience and knowledge of working within the social care sector in support of people with learning disabilities and additional complex needs. A relevant social care qualification is essential.

You will carry out the role demonstrating a person-centred approach with a warm, confident and professional manner. You will be expected to supervise and mentor staff. We are seeking an individual who has the passion, commitment and organisational ability to deliver excellent outcomes for people, including connecting individuals to their local community and promoting the service locally.

You will also work professionally with the families of the people we support, their advocates and other agencies. You will be expected to have regular direct contact with service users and attend person-centred reviews. You will input directly to staff deployment and rotas and are expected to work in a flexible manner, including working evenings and weekends.

You must have good communication and engagement skills and be able to demonstrate positive regard for the people we support. You must be able to write clear assessments, support plans and guidelines and work positively within a consistent, mutually supportive team ethos. Most importantly, we’re looking for someone who wants to make a difference to the lives of people with learning disabilities.

This is a full time role, 38 hours per week. Full training is provided, as is the opportunity to work towards QCF Diploma in Health and Social Care. Benefits of working with Creative Support include a probationary bonus, pension contributions, 28 days Annual Leave and company paid enhanced DBS.
